better progress display

pull/702/head
Luke Pulverenti 12 years ago
parent 540fb09f39
commit f1dba04767

@ -284,56 +284,45 @@ namespace MediaBrowser.Server.Implementations.HttpServer
RaiseReceiveWebRequest(context); RaiseReceiveWebRequest(context);
try await Task.Run(() =>
{
ProcessRequest(context);
}
catch (InvalidOperationException ex)
{
HandleException(context.Response, ex, 422);
throw;
}
catch (ResourceNotFoundException ex)
{
HandleException(context.Response, ex, 404);
throw;
}
catch (FileNotFoundException ex)
{
HandleException(context.Response, ex, 404);
throw;
}
catch (DirectoryNotFoundException ex)
{
HandleException(context.Response, ex, 404);
throw;
}
catch (UnauthorizedAccessException ex)
{
HandleException(context.Response, ex, 401);
throw;
}
catch (ArgumentException ex)
{
HandleException(context.Response, ex, 400);
throw;
}
catch (Exception ex)
{ {
HandleException(context.Response, ex, 500); try
{
throw; ProcessRequest(context);
} }
finally catch (InvalidOperationException ex)
{ {
context.Response.Close(); HandleException(context.Response, ex, 422);
} }
catch (ResourceNotFoundException ex)
{
HandleException(context.Response, ex, 404);
}
catch (FileNotFoundException ex)
{
HandleException(context.Response, ex, 404);
}
catch (DirectoryNotFoundException ex)
{
HandleException(context.Response, ex, 404);
}
catch (UnauthorizedAccessException ex)
{
HandleException(context.Response, ex, 401);
}
catch (ArgumentException ex)
{
HandleException(context.Response, ex, 400);
}
catch (Exception ex)
{
HandleException(context.Response, ex, 500);
}
finally
{
context.Response.Close();
}
}).ConfigureAwait(false);
} }
/// <summary> /// <summary>

Loading…
Cancel
Save